Namco is a popular video game company founded by Masaya Nakamura in 1955. They are best known for making video games and arcade games like Pac-Man, Dig Dug, and Galaxian.

References

  • TROGDOR! — The intermission part with Trogdor chasing the peasants is a resemblance to the arcade game Pac-Man when he chases the ghosts during the intermission.
  • Scrolling Shooter Games Menu — The layout for level 1 resembles Xevious.
    • The layout for level 3 most likely resembles Galaga.
  • Email caffeineStrong Bad mispronounces the "TN" in the email sender's location (TN actually means Tennessee) as Tekken.
  • Email the facts — The tune Homestar Runner sings to in the Easter egg is the same tune as the intermission theme from Pac-Man.
  • Email redesign (DVD commentary) — Matt mentions Pole Position, a racing game made by Namco.
  • Doomy Tales of the MacabrePom Pom dresses up as Pooka, an enemy from the game Dig Dug. The Popsmith destroys him with a pixelated pump, one of the ways that Pookas are killed in the game.
  • Poker Night at the Inventory — Tycho can wager a watch with a Pac-Man design that he and Gabe have fought over in the past.
